For this assignment, you will choose one of the topics from the list below. Based on your chosen topic, research the condition, and create a two-sided informational brochure that can be distributed to clientele, using this brochure template.
Long-term skin color changes (e.g., yellow, bronze, blue/bruised)
Infections (e.g., herpes, warts, fungal infections, dermatitis, cellulitis, folliculitis, acne, boils, etc.)
Carcinoma (e.g., basal cell carcinoma, malignant melanoma, squamous cell carcinoma)
Burns
Decubitus ulcers (bed sores)
Include the following topics in your brochure:
Discuss the cause of the disorder or damage.
Describe the changes seen in the skin when the disorder or damage occurs.
Analyze the causes, risk factors, and prevention.
Evaluate tests and treatments (e.g., modern medicine and/or complementary and alternative medicine [CAM]).
Explain the environmental factors that can induce or exacerbate the assigned condition.
